Reason for asking is IBD also had an article comparing the flood of new money in 1st quarter into equity funds. Some market observers believed market direction (this is taken directly from IBD) can be determined by mutual fund inflows. If inflows are strong the market will have no choice but to move higher as fund managers use that money to buy stocks. january investors poured 40 billion into new funds, Feb 53 billion, March 35 billion. So 1st 3 months 130 billion and the Nazdaq lost 34 %. Wondering if your having better luck looking at individual stocks on money inflows as Im getting very mixed results.
